On the eve of the Oscars, the Razzies will continue their long-standing tradition of looking back at the worst in film from the last year when the 2023 installment airs live on Saturday, March 11th on the official Razzies YouTube channel.
The Razzies have served as a fun precursor ahead of the Academy Awards for over 40 years with the winners earning a trophy the same way the winner of an Oscar would. While they aren’t to be taken too seriously, they do have a history of shining light on some of the most hilariously bad pieces of cinema and giving them more exposure than they would have received otherwise.
This year, that honor just so happens to belong to Blonde, which is currently leading in the odds for Best Picture. Other categories include Worst Actor and Worst Actress, which also have odds available.
Ahead of the 2023 Razzies, let’s look at who and what are expected to take home each of the aforementioned awards according to the latest betting odds.

Blonde Favored to Win Worst Picture
Blonde had the potential to be a fascinating look at the life of Marilyn Monroe and enlighten moviegoers on what made her such a beloved icon. Instead, it was labeled an “exploitation” of Monroe and was horribly received by critics.

The Netflix original is the best bet to win the award at -140, though Morbius is not far behind at -115. Morbius could wind up winning for the sole fact that its massive failure at the box office turned it into one of the biggest memes of 2022, but Blonde is truly the worst film of the two and deserves to recognized as such.
Pinocchio and The King’s Daughter were also abysmal but are longshots in the odds at +1200 each.

Machine Gun Kelly Favored to Win Worst Actor
With Morbius coming so close in the odds to winning Worst Picture, it should come as no surprise that the film’s lead star Jared Leto is a heavy favorite in the Worst Actor category at +110. As previously noted, it was a performance so poor that it was actually entertaining in most parts, whereas there isn’t anything redeeming about Machine Gun Kelly’s role in Good Mourning.

The film was written, produced and directed by Kelly, so the blame for the 0% rating it received on Rotten Tomatoes must fall squarely on him. Pete Davidson, Sylvester Stallone and Tom Hanks all find themselves in the running for their respective roles as well, though Kelley is far and away the smart choice for this category.

Kaya Scodelario Favored to Win Worst Actress
Continuing the trend of films nominated for Worst Picture also popping up in other categories is Kaya Scodelario from The King’s Daughter. She’s significantly favored at -150 after failing to bring much of value to her role as Marie-Joesphe and the film itself being considered a massive disappointment, both critically and in the box office.

At +200, Bryce Dallas Howard feels out of place among this year’s batch of worst actresses. Her character was much improved in Jurassic World Dominion compared to the predecessor, but being more well-known than the other nominees increases her odds of winning.
Diane Keaton is a notable name as well but was arguably the best part of Mack & Rita, while Alicia Silverstone in The Requin is bound to fly under the radar. Scodelario’s performance will be tough to top, at least in terms of subpar it was and why she remains the frontrunner to reign supreme for Worst Actress.
